Summary and scope
Douglas Shire Council invites tenders from suitably qualified tenderers for carrying out dredging activities in the Daintree River ferry channel as described in more detail in Part 5 – Scope. Dredging will be carried out using a barge-mounted excavator on the ferry. The ferry will be provided by the Principal. Material will be transported via body trucks to a temporary stockpile site located approximately 600m from the dredging location.
